Whether you like to hike mountains or stroll along beaches that are sand-colored or trails, a stroller that is all terrain is a great option. Many of them are excellent travel systems since they can usually accommodate a bassinet, carrycot or infant car seat.

Large air-filled tires provide an easy ride and superior ability to maneuver on rough terrains. For convenience, a front wheel that locks and swivels is also common.

The Thule Urban Glide 2

The Thule Urban Glide 2 stroller is ideal for daily use and also for running. It is simple to use and offers a comfortable ride for your child. It also comes with a large canopy that offers ample protection and an adjustable recline that is nice for long walks or when your child wants to take a nap.

It features a one-hand compact fold that is convenient for storage. It comes with front and rear wheel suspensions that allow for better handling on rough terrain. The tires are hefty and air-filled, giving them great stability and suspension. The brakes are easy to operate and do a good job of slowing down the stroller if needed.

The jogger works with a car seat for infants. However, you’ll have to purchase the adapter separately. There are a variety of adapters available to choose from, so you will be able to find the one that is right for your child’s car seat.

The seat is padded, and it has a 5-point safety harness. The buckle is difficult to close, however it is very secure and your child will probably be unable to get out of the harness, no matter how hard they attempt.

The BOB Revolution Flex 3.00

The BOB Revolution Flex is the tried-and-true jogger that parents can rely on for durability and dependability. Its thick rubber tires and suspension system can withstand uneven surfaces and terrain, including sand and dirt paths and light snow. This stroller easily outmaneuvers the competition and makes tough turns easily. It is slightly larger than other strollers in this class but it still fits through the majority of standard doorways and folds to smaller dimensions when not in use, making it much easier to put in your trunk or closet.

BOB Revolution Flex 3.0 is the most comfortable suspension available. It can be adjusted in accordance with your child’s weight and height for an easy ride. This jogger is designed for parents who are passionate about fitness and would like to use their stroller for running and hiking trails as well as for city streets and sidewalks.

This stroller is also suitable for long walks, running errands, or trips to the park. Its large canopy offers plenty of sun protection. Additionally, the five-point harnesses feature no-rethread design that allows them to be easily adjusted as your kids grow. The swivel locking front wheel can be swiveled to fit in tight spaces, and locked for stability while jogging. This stroller is travel system-ready and can be used with the majority of major brand infant car seats using an adapter (sold separately).

The UPPAbaby VISTA VISTA V2

The UPPAbaby VISTA is a great stroller to use on any terrain. Its design can be adjusted as your family grows. It can hold two MESA infant car seats and it is compatible with a PiggyBack board, so you can take three kids on a stroll (if you’re up for it).

The wheels of the Vista are larger than the ones of its predecessors and can handle any kind of sidewalk. They’re also softer, which helps minimize the impact of uneven ground. The seat is a bit deeper and provides more space to sit and play with your child. The padded footrest also can be extended to accommodate toddlers who are growing. The canopy is huge with a large mesh window that doubles up as a vent.

You can personalize the VISTA by adding a variety of accessories, including the Cozy Ganoosh Footmuff, Snack Tray and a PiggyBack Board. It comes with a large basket that is among the largest on the market. A five-point harness comes with it and doesn’t have to be rethreaded each time you alter it to fit different children.

The Joovy Zoom 360 Ultralight

The new Joovy jogger is 10% lighter and made of 6061 aircraft aluminum. It comes with three pneumatic (inflatable) rubber tires that can handle even at a high jogging pace. It also includes an adapter for car seats that allows you to secure a brand-specific infant car seat inside the jogger (note that not all car seats work with this stroller).

The jogger is adored by parents for its ability to carry babies up to 75 pounds. It also has an ample seat, simple to operate controls, and high-quality materials. The jogger is also appreciated for its compact size and easy folding, making it simple to store in your home or transport by car. A few drawbacks include the fact that it doesn’t have a handbrake, and the one-step parking brake takes some effort to engage and deengage, which isn’t flip flop comfortable.

The reclined seat, with zero flame retardant chemicals and an enormous canopy that extends far beyond the knees of children, is comfortable for kids and has plenty of room to store toys and snacks. The neoprene console that is designed for parent has two deep cupholders and a zippered pouch. The footrest can be adjusted and comes with a mesh that reduces weight while also adding air flow to the lower section of the seat.

This stroller also has a runaway strap that can be secured to stop it from launching off hills. The wheels are fitted with a valve stem, which lets the user adjust the pressure of air to match the terrain.
